Exam Structure and Format
The FE exam is a computer-based test with 120 questions, covering engineering fundamentals and discipline-specific topics․ It includes a time limit and provides the NCEES Reference Handbook during the exam․
4․1 Content and Discipline-Specific Questions
The FE exam includes 120 multiple-choice questions, blending engineering fundamentals and discipline-specific topics․ General engineering topics cover mathematics, physics, and chemistry, while discipline-specific sections focus on areas like mechanical, electrical, or civil engineering․ Practice exams mirror this structure, offering realistic problem-solving scenarios and familiarizing candidates with the exam’s content and format․
4․2 Time Management and Question Difficulty
Candidates have 5 hours and 20 minutes to complete the FE exam, averaging under 3 minutes per question․ Difficulty varies, with questions increasing in complexity as the exam progresses․ Practice exams replicate this structure, helping candidates refine their time management skills and build confidence in tackling challenging problems efficiently․

NCEES FE Exam Reference Handbook
The NCEES FE Exam Reference Handbook is a searchable electronic PDF provided during the test, containing essential equations, tables, and graphs to aid in solving exam problems․
6․1 What is Included in the Handbook?
The NCEES FE Exam Reference Handbook includes equations, tables, graphs, and formulas necessary for solving exam problems․ It covers engineering fundamentals, mathematics, and discipline-specific topics․ The handbook is a searchable electronic PDF, allowing quick access to information during the test․ It does not include notes or additional materials, ensuring reliance on its content for problem-solving․
6․2 How to Effectively Use the Handbook During the Exam
To effectively use the NCEES FE Exam Reference Handbook during the exam, familiarize yourself with its content and layout beforehand․ Use the search function to quickly locate formulas and equations․ Practice navigating the handbook during study sessions to save time․ Ensure you understand how to toggle between the handbook and questions seamlessly․ This preparation will enhance your efficiency and reduce stress during the test․

The Role of FE Exam in Professional Engineering
The FE Exam is a crucial step toward becoming a Professional Engineer (PE), requiring four years of experience post-exam and passing the PE Exam for full licensure․
10․1 Becoming a Professional Engineer (PE)
Becoming a Professional Engineer (PE) requires passing the FE Exam, gaining four years of work experience, and successfully completing the Principles and Practice of Engineering Exam․ This licensure enhances career opportunities, demonstrates expertise, and is essential for signing off on engineering projects․ The FE Exam is a foundational step in this professional journey, ensuring competence and ethical standards in engineering practice․
